本発明は、足場板固定用金具に関する。   The present invention relates to a scaffolding plate fixing bracket.

従来、ビル等の建造物に足場板を固定するため、各種の足場板固定用金具が提案されている(例えば、特許文献1参照)。図9は、特許文献1の足場板用固定金具100を示す。この足場板用固定金具100は、建造物の構成部分すなわち足場板を固定すべき被固定部材であるH形鋼150上に載置された足場板160をH形鋼150に着脱自在に固定するために用いられる。   Conventionally, in order to fix a scaffolding board to a building such as a building, various scaffolding board fixing brackets have been proposed (see, for example, Patent Document 1). FIG. 9 shows a scaffolding plate fixing bracket 100 of Patent Document 1. The scaffolding plate fixing bracket 100 detachably fixes the scaffolding plate 160 placed on the H-shaped steel 150 which is a fixed member to which the scaffolding plate should be fixed, to the H-shaped steel 150. Used for.

足場板160は、図10に示すように、長方形状の上板部161と、この上板部161における幅方向の両側に設けられた略L字状の脚部162とを有している。上板部161には、その幅方向に延びる長溝状の水抜き孔163が間隔をあけて多数設けられている。   As shown in FIG. 10, the scaffold plate 160 includes a rectangular upper plate portion 161 and substantially L-shaped leg portions 162 provided on both sides of the upper plate portion 161 in the width direction. The upper plate portion 161 is provided with a number of long groove-like drain holes 163 extending in the width direction at intervals.

足場板用固定金具100は、足場板160の上側に配置される上ホールド部材101と、足場板160の下側に配置され上ホールド部材101と協働してH形鋼150及び足場板160を挟持する下ホールド部材102と、上ホールド部材101と下ホールド部材102とを互いに引き付けるためのネジ103とを有している。   The scaffolding plate fixing bracket 100 includes an upper holding member 101 disposed on the upper side of the scaffolding plate 160 and an H-shaped steel 150 and the scaffolding plate 160 disposed in cooperation with the upper holding member 101 disposed on the lower side of the scaffolding plate 160. It has a lower hold member 102 for clamping, and a screw 103 for attracting the upper hold member 101 and the lower hold member 102 to each other.

上ホールド部材101は、足場板160の水抜き孔163に挿入される凹状部111と、この凹状部111の両側に設けられ足場板160上に配置される上板部112と、上板部112の端縁に設けられ足場板160の水抜き孔163に挿入される脚部113とを有している。凹状部111には、ボルト孔114が設けられている。   The upper hold member 101 includes a concave portion 111 inserted into the drain hole 163 of the scaffold plate 160, an upper plate portion 112 provided on both sides of the concave portion 111 and disposed on the scaffold plate 160, and the upper plate portion 112. And a leg portion 113 that is inserted into the drain hole 163 of the scaffold plate 160. The concave portion 111 is provided with a bolt hole 114.

下ホールド部材102は、縦辺部121と横辺部122とによって略L字状に形成されている。横辺部122には、ネジ103を螺入するネジ孔123が設けられている。また、下ホールド部材102の縦辺部121及び横辺部122は、図11に示すように、その横断面が略コの字状に形成されている。   The lower hold member 102 is formed in a substantially L shape by a vertical side portion 121 and a horizontal side portion 122. The lateral side portion 122 is provided with a screw hole 123 into which the screw 103 is screwed. Further, as shown in FIG. 11, the vertical side portion 121 and the horizontal side portion 122 of the lower hold member 102 have a substantially U-shaped cross section.

図10に示すように、足場板用固定金具100によって足場板160をH形鋼150に固定する場合は、上ホールド部材101を足場板160上に載置し、凹状部111及び脚部113をそれぞれ異なる水抜き孔163に挿入する。また、下ホールド部材102の横辺部122をH形鋼150における上側のフランジ151の下側に配置し、縦辺部を足場板160の下側に配置する。   As shown in FIG. 10, when the scaffold plate 160 is fixed to the H-shaped steel 150 by the scaffold plate fixing bracket 100, the upper hold member 101 is placed on the scaffold plate 160, and the concave portion 111 and the leg portion 113 are attached. Each is inserted into a different drainage hole 163. Further, the lateral side portion 122 of the lower hold member 102 is disposed below the upper flange 151 in the H-shaped steel 150, and the longitudinal side portion is disposed below the scaffold plate 160.

そして、ネジ103の軸部131を上ホールド部材101の上側から凹状部111のボルト孔114、及び足場板160の水抜き孔163を介して足場板160の下側に通し、軸部131の先端のネジ部分132を下ホールド部材102のネジ孔123に螺入してネジ103を締め付ける。これにより、上ホールド部材101と下ホールド部材102とが互いに引き付けられて、上ホールド部材101と、下ホールド部材102の横辺部122とによって足場板160とH形鋼150とが重ねられた状態で挟持され、足場板160がH形鋼150に固定される。   Then, the shaft portion 131 of the screw 103 is passed from the upper side of the upper holding member 101 to the lower side of the scaffold plate 160 through the bolt hole 114 of the concave portion 111 and the drain hole 163 of the scaffold plate 160, and the tip of the shaft portion 131. The screw portion 132 is screwed into the screw hole 123 of the lower hold member 102 and the screw 103 is tightened. Thereby, the upper hold member 101 and the lower hold member 102 are attracted to each other, and the scaffold plate 160 and the H-shaped steel 150 are overlapped by the upper hold member 101 and the lateral side portion 122 of the lower hold member 102. The scaffolding plate 160 is fixed to the H-shaped steel 150.

足場板用固定金具100を足場板160及びH形鋼150に最初に取り付けたときの姿勢(初期取付姿勢)では、下ホールド部材102の横辺部122はH形鋼150のフランジ151に対して略平行であり、横辺部122の比較的長い部分がH形鋼150のフランジ151に接触するように設定されている。   In the posture (initial mounting posture) when the scaffolding plate fixing bracket 100 is first attached to the scaffolding plate 160 and the H-shaped steel 150, the lateral side portion 122 of the lower hold member 102 is against the flange 151 of the H-shaped steel 150. It is substantially parallel and is set so that a relatively long portion of the lateral side portion 122 contacts the flange 151 of the H-section steel 150.

しかしながら、従来の特許文献1に記載の足場板用固定金具100は、図12に示すように、何らかの原因で足場板用固定金具100のH形鋼150に対する取付姿勢が初期取付姿勢から変化した場合、下ホールド部材102の直線状の横辺部122がH形鋼150のフランジ151に対して交差する方向に傾斜して、凹辺部122及びフランジ151間の接触長さが減少し、足場板160のH形鋼150に対する固定力が減少するおそれがあった。なお、図12は、下ホールド部材102が図10中の時計回転方向に傾斜した場合を示しているが、下ホールド部材102が図10中の反時計回転方向に傾斜した場合も、横辺部122とフランジ151との接触長さが減少する。   However, as shown in FIG. 12, the scaffolding plate fixing bracket 100 described in the conventional patent document 1 has a case where the mounting posture of the scaffolding plate fixing bracket 100 with respect to the H-section steel 150 is changed from the initial mounting posture for some reason. In addition, the linear lateral side portion 122 of the lower holding member 102 is inclined in a direction intersecting the flange 151 of the H-shaped steel 150, and the contact length between the concave side portion 122 and the flange 151 is reduced, and the scaffold plate There was a possibility that the fixing force to the H-shaped steel 150 of 160 would decrease. FIG. 12 shows the case where the lower hold member 102 is inclined in the clockwise direction in FIG. 10, but the horizontal side portion is also shown when the lower hold member 102 is inclined in the counterclockwise direction in FIG. 10. The contact length between 122 and the flange 151 is reduced.

本発明は、かかる従来の問題点を解決するためになされたもので、被固定部材に対する取付姿勢が変化した場合でも、足場板の被固定部材に対する固定力が減少するのを抑制できる足場板固定用金具を提供することを目的とする。   The present invention was made to solve such a conventional problem, and even when the mounting posture with respect to the member to be fixed is changed, the scaffold plate fixing that can suppress the reduction of the fixing force of the scaffold plate to the member to be fixed is provided. The purpose is to provide metal fittings.

被固定部材としては、ビル等の構成部材、例えばH形鋼などを例示できる。本発明によれば、下ホールド部材の第2接触部が被固定部材に対して交差する方向に延伸し、且つ先端部のみ被固定部材の下面に接触するので、足場板の被固定部材に対する取付姿勢が初期取付姿勢から変化しても、第2接触部の先端部のみ被固定部材の下面に接触するという接触状態は変化しない。従って、上ホールド部材と下ホールド部材による足場板及び被固定部材の挟持力が変化しないので、足場板の被固定部材に対する固定力が減少するのを抑制できる。   Examples of the member to be fixed include structural members such as buildings, such as H-shaped steel. According to the present invention, the second contact portion of the lower hold member extends in a direction intersecting the fixed member, and only the tip portion contacts the lower surface of the fixed member. Even if the posture changes from the initial mounting posture, the contact state in which only the tip portion of the second contact portion contacts the lower surface of the fixed member does not change. Therefore, since the clamping force of the scaffold plate and the fixed member by the upper hold member and the lower hold member does not change, it is possible to suppress a decrease in the fixing force of the scaffold plate to the fixed member.

ここで、前記第2の接触部には、前記被固定部材に対する滑りを抑制する滑り抑制手段が設けられている構成にできる。滑り抑制手段としては、剣先状の多数の凹凸を例示できる。この構成によれば、足場板固定用金具の被固定部材に対する取付姿勢が初期取付姿勢から変化したときに、第2接触部が被固定部材に対して滑るのを抑制して、第2接触部が被固定部材から外れるのを抑制できる。これにより、足場板を被固定部材に確実に固定できる。   Here, the second contact portion may be provided with a slip suppression means that suppresses slipping with respect to the fixed member. Examples of the slip suppression means include a number of sword-shaped irregularities. According to this configuration, the second contact portion is prevented from sliding with respect to the fixed member when the attachment posture of the scaffolding plate fixing bracket to the fixed member is changed from the initial mounting posture. Can be prevented from coming off from the fixed member. Thereby, a scaffold board can be fixed to a member to be fixed reliably.

また、前記下ホールド部材は、その横断面が略U字状に湾曲している構成にできる。この構成によれば、下ホールド部材の横断面に応力が集中する角部がないので、従来のように下ホールド部材の横断面がコの字状で角部がある場合に比べて強度を高くできる。   Further, the lower hold member can be configured such that its transverse section is curved in a substantially U shape. According to this configuration, since there is no corner portion where stress concentrates on the cross section of the lower hold member, the strength is higher than in the conventional case where the cross section of the lower hold member is U-shaped and has a corner portion. it can.

図7は、足場板固定用金具1の取付姿勢が初期取付姿勢から変化した状態、ここでは、足場板固定用金具1の取付姿勢が図7中の時計回転方向に傾斜した状態を示す。この場合は、下ホールド部材12の第1接触部31がH形鋼50のウェブ52に対して交差する方向に傾斜し、連結部33がH形鋼50のフランジ51に対して交差する方向に傾斜する。   FIG. 7 shows a state in which the mounting posture of the scaffolding plate fixing bracket 1 is changed from the initial mounting posture, and here, a state in which the mounting posture of the scaffolding plate fixing bracket 1 is inclined in the clockwise direction in FIG. In this case, the first contact portion 31 of the lower hold member 12 is inclined in a direction intersecting with the web 52 of the H-section steel 50, and the connecting portion 33 is intersected with the flange 51 of the H-section steel 50. Tilt.

しかし、この場合でも、下ホールド部材12の第2接触部32は、その先端部の凸部34のみフランジ51に接触する状態を維持している。従って、足場板固定用金具1の取付姿勢が変化したとしても、足場板固定用金具1による足場板60のH形鋼50に対する固定力が減少するのを抑制できる。   However, even in this case, the second contact portion 32 of the lower hold member 12 maintains a state in which only the convex portion 34 at the tip end portion is in contact with the flange 51. Therefore, even if the mounting posture of the scaffolding plate fixing bracket 1 changes, it is possible to suppress a decrease in the fixing force of the scaffolding plate 60 to the H-shaped steel 50 by the scaffolding plate fixing bracket 1.

また、第2接触部32の凸部34は先端が鋭角なので、足場板固定用金具1のH形鋼50に対する取付姿勢が変化した場合でも、凸部34はフランジ51に対して殆ど滑ることなく元の位置に保持される。従って、第2接触部32がフランジ51から外れるのを抑制でき、足場板60をH形鋼50に確実に固定できる。   Further, since the convex portion 34 of the second contact portion 32 has an acute tip, the convex portion 34 hardly slides against the flange 51 even when the mounting posture of the scaffolding plate fixing bracket 1 with respect to the H-shaped steel 50 is changed. Held in its original position. Therefore, the second contact portion 32 can be prevented from coming off from the flange 51, and the scaffold plate 60 can be reliably fixed to the H-section steel 50.

また、下ホールド部材12は、第1接触部31、第2接触部32及び連結部33の横断面が略U字状に形成され、応力が集中する角部がないので、従来のように横断面がコの字状で角部がある場合に比べて、強度を高くできる。また、上ホールド部材11と下ホールド部材12とを互いに引き付けるネジ13は、足場板60の水抜き孔63に挿通されるので、足場板60にネジ13を挿通させるために特別な孔などを設ける必要がなく、構成を簡略化できる。   In addition, the lower hold member 12 has a substantially U-shaped cross section of the first contact portion 31, the second contact portion 32, and the connecting portion 33, and has no corners where stress is concentrated. The strength can be increased compared to the case where the surface is U-shaped and has corners. Further, since the screw 13 that pulls the upper hold member 11 and the lower hold member 12 together is inserted into the drain hole 63 of the scaffold plate 60, a special hole or the like is provided to allow the screw 13 to be inserted into the scaffold plate 60. There is no need, and the configuration can be simplified.

また、上ホールド部材11は、凹状部20の両端部に補強壁25が立設されているので、凹状部20の両側から力が作用した場合でも、凹状部20月ぶれるのを抑制できる。これに対して、図8に示す従来の上ホールド部材101は、凹状部111の両端部が単なる平板状に形成されているので、凹状部111に両側から力が作用した場合、凹状部111が潰れるおそれがある。   Further, since the upper hold member 11 is provided with the reinforcing walls 25 at both ends of the concave portion 20, even when force is applied from both sides of the concave portion 20, it is possible to prevent the concave portion 20 from blurring. On the other hand, in the conventional upper hold member 101 shown in FIG. 8, since both ends of the concave portion 111 are formed in a simple flat plate shape, when force is applied to the concave portion 111 from both sides, the concave portion 111 There is a risk of crushing.
